Addition and Subtraction
The Sharp EL-1801V’s addition and subtraction functions are straightforward. Begin by entering the first number‚ then press the “+” or “-” key‚ followed by the second number.
The instruction manual emphasizes pressing the “=” key to display the result‚ which can then be printed.
For continuous calculations‚ simply enter the next number and operator without pressing “=”.
Remember to clear the display after each calculation for accurate subsequent operations‚ as detailed in the user guide.

Memory Functions (M+‚ M-‚ MR‚ MC)
The Sharp EL-1801V features four essential memory functions: M+‚ M-‚ MR‚ and MC. M+ adds the displayed number to the memory‚ while M- subtracts it.
MR recalls the stored value‚ and MC clears the memory. The instruction manual details how to efficiently utilize these functions for intermediate calculations and storing constants.
These features streamline complex problems‚ allowing users to quickly access and manipulate previously computed values.
